For Christmas moms arround the world do a crazy tons of foods. I do not know whether it is a competition to prepair that enormous portions, that the hole family can not eat for twice or what… At least we do not need to cook till New Years:)

Our menu was the following: (really tasty)

I am a foodporn addict so made most of the plats photographed:)

Garlic and Honey (for our Health)

Roasted Duck liver (medium well)

img_1969

Pheasant Soup with veggie and meatballs

img_1970

Stuffed cabbage with sour cream (tradional menu here: made of pork with rice in a ball and rolled in sour cabbage and then cooked with paprika- ours not heavy, lack of fat)

img_1971

Roasted Duck with mashes potatoes and purple cabbage

img_1972

Ananas Cake (which was made by me with wholegrain  flour just the cream was not perfect… it was looked like some sponge with cream and ananas, but it was tasty:))

Prepairing the table for the dinner:

img_2042

Roasted pike perch with rice

img_2029

Tiramisu

Of course we also had salty cakes, bejgli (rolled cake filled with wallnut or poppy seed) and the best bonbon: Szaloncukor (Stühmer is a quality one)
